We are looking for a talented and enthusiastic Chef de Partie to join our kitchen brigade in the Pool House Restaurant & Bar. The Pool House Restaurant and Bar offers more relaxed and informal dining. The menu has been crafted by Michael and his team and features delicious dishes made from locally sourced ingredients including the freshest locally landed fish and shellfish, grass fed meats and just picked vegetables for our vegetarian options. This is a great opportunity for an aspiring Chef de Partie to learn new skills working alongside an inspiring team of dedicated chefs.

Where is Lympstone Manor? Situated in the heart of Devon, Lympstone Manor sits between Exeter and Exmouth and overlooks the Exe Estuary.

Can I get to Lympstone Manor via public transport? You can take the coastal train from Exeter St. Davids or Exeter Central train stations, take the Exmouth train and exit at Lympstone village. It is a 15 minute walk to Lympstone Manor from the train station.
